Role Summary
The Sr. Director, Digital Product Management (DPM), Forecasting will lead and coordinate the strategy, development, and delivery of high-impact forecasting digital products. This role sets the product vision and strategy for Amgen’s corporate forecasting digital ecosystem and may manage a team of junior or deputy product managers. It serves as the connective tissue between finance, business, technology, AI platforms, machine learning engineering, and customer outcomes, owning the end-to-end product lifecycle and driving enterprise transformation through a product approach. The role partners with product managers, technology teams, UX designers, and data scientists to deliver integrated forecasting solutions that drive measurable value for patients and the business.
